Senior Geotechnical Engineer
– You will have the ability to work on a variety of project scopes including offshore wind (fixed and floating) and subsea cables (transmission and distribution) projects. You will provide technical expertise and support in the definition and delivery of geotechnical related requirements (including tendering) to support both our engineering and construction services projects.
Primary Roles and Responsibilities
Complete geotechnical engineering aspects of tenders, studies and projects, with support from senior team members
Evaluate the quality of available site investigation data for offshore renewables projects, and be capable of specifying and supervising site investigations when needed
Interpret and use offshore site investigation data and be able to integrate results into ground models and derive parameters for the detailed design of subsea infrastructure
Undertake detailed design for the installation of gravity based, piled and suction installed foundations and subsea cables
Use of limit analysis for estimation of collapse load for foundations subject to complex loading
Participate in offshore assignments, such as the supervision of offshore site investigations, foundation installation, and mechanical protection of products (e.g. trenching and rock dumping works as required)
Work effectively on several projects concurrently to deliver challenging targets
Collaborate proactively with multi-disciplined engineering and project delivery teams
